基于GIB总线的变频器自动测试系统设计
检查出所用仪器是否在GPIB总线上连接,保证自动测试的顺利进行。参数设置主要是对各仪器的测试参数进行设置,比如频谱分析仪的参考电平、刻度、扫描宽度、分辨率带宽和视频带宽等。
自动测试及数据采集模块主要功能是控制设备(工控机)按照设定的程序运行,控制射频开关矩阵切换到对应的仪器通道,按照设定好的测试参数自动对测试仪器进行设置,完成测试,将测试结果采集回工控机并存储在数据库中。
数据查看及处理模块主要功能是查看存储在数据库中的数据,以及按照一定的算法对结果进行的比对处理。图2是系统软件流程图。
四、系统运行流程
首先按照图1连接好测试系统,进入程序,打开数据库,按照测试项目建立好测试序列,对各测试项目按照测试大纲的要求进行测试参数的设置。设置完成后,程序可以选择自动测试或手动测试。自动测试可根据环境试验的要求,按照时间间隔自动测试,时间间隔可根据要求调整,或者按照环境温度自动测试,例如温度循环试验时,根据采集到的产品温度,判断是否满足高低温测试的要求,满足要求后进行测试。
自动测试开始后,测试软件通过GPIB总线向电源发送加电指令,使变频器开机,然后向射频开关矩阵发送指令,开关打通一路测试仪器通道和变频器的信号输出通道,在向信号源发送射频开指令,信号输出正常后,开始按照设定的参数进行测试,采集测试结果并保存。一个测试项目完成后,开关切换至另一个仪器通道,按照设置进行测试,采集测试结果并保存。测试软件依次按照编辑好的序列完成所有的测试项目。
由于测试数据量大、处理繁琐、容易出错等情况,测试人员可以利用测试软件查看历史数据,并进行数据比对。
五、结束语
该测试系统可以完成多通道、多参数等的测量工作,解决了变频器测试项目多,工作量繁琐等问题,大大提高了工作效率,具有较高的使用价值,对其他自动测试系统的设计同样具有借鉴意义。
参考文献
[1]陈炳和.计算控制系统基础[M].北京:北京航空航天大学出版社,2001.
[2]李行善,左毅,孙杰.自动测试系统集成技术[M].北京:电子工业出版社,2004.
[3]于劲松.通用自动测试系统关键技术研究[D].北京:北京航空航天大学,2004.
[4]傅必亮,刘煜.基于GPIB和VB的自动测试系统设计[J].仪表技术,2010(6):52-53.